August 02, 2019
Class Attys Awarded $1M For Brown University ERISA Deal
A Rhode Island federal judge awarded class counsel $1 million in fees and expenses on Friday for its work in reaching a $3.5 million deal to resolve claims that Brown University mishandled the retirement savings of its workers.

March 12, 2019
Brown Reaches $3.5M Deal To Close Book On ERISA Suit
Brown University has struck a $3.5 million settlement aimed at resolving class action claims that it mishandled the retirement savings of roughly 9,500 current and former workers.

July 11, 2018
Brown U. Gets Employees' ERISA Suit Trimmed
A proposed Employee Retirement Income Security Act class action against Brown University survived a motion to dismiss on Wednesday, though the judge lopped a few claims off the suit claiming the Ivy League school's retirement plan administrators charged excessive fees and made subpar investment choices.
